What Is Posterior Pill Opacification (PCO)?
Posterior Pill Opacification (PCO) is an usual condition that can occur after cataract surgical procedure.
After the procedure, the slim membrane layer surrounding your new lens can become gloomy, bring about blurred vision. This takes place because the cells left during surgical treatment can increase and grow, creating the capsule to become opaque.
You could notice this cloudiness weeks, months, and even years after your surgical treatment. It is very important to recognize that PCO isn't a return of cataracts; rather, it's a different problem that can affect your vision.

Therapy Options and Maintaining Eye Wellness After Surgery
After cataract surgery, keeping your eye wellness is essential, specifically if you have actually experienced conditions like Posterior Capsule Opacification (PCO).
To guarantee your eyes stay healthy, timetable normal check-ups with your eye doctor. They'll check your vision and aid find any type of issues early. If Alexandria Cataract Surgery Cost discover fuzzy vision or glare, don't be reluctant to connect.
For PCO treatment, a basic outpatient treatment called YAG laser capsulotomy can recover clearness promptly. This quick fix can considerably enhance your vision without major discomfort.
